A well-curated hydraulic seal repair kit is tailored toward the needs of professionals who demand reliability and functionality. It typically includes various seals, including O-rings, piston seals, rod seals, and wiper seals. These components are crafted from materials combatively tested for compatibility with hydraulic fluids and the environmental conditions of the work setting. When selecting a repair kit, the composition of these materials is vital, as it influences the durability and performance of the hydraulic system.

Professional advice often underscores the importance of using manufacturer-specific repair kits. Original Equipment Manufacturer (OEM) kits are usually recommended over generic alternatives. OEM kits ensure that the replacement seals are up to the same standards as the originals, providing peace of mind about their compatibility and longevity.
